Mustard Pork Chops

Another great low fat, FAST and easy to cook, low carb and high in protein recipe from my "Light Cooking" Cookbook. I've made alterations and changes to the recipe as I didn't have ingredients that it requested, so I improvised. Thr original recipe called for chutney, and I used parsley instead. I used dark rye flour and that did a fine job. Enjoy! Show more

Ready In: 50 mins

Serves: 4

Directions

  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. Spread mustard on all surfaces of chops.
  3. In a medium bowl combine bread crumbs, cornmeal and flour.
  4. Coat chops with crumb mixture.
  5. Place chops in 9x9 pan Bake 30- 40 minutes or until chops are no longer pink and coating is lightly browned.
  6. In a small bowl combine yogurt and parsley; spoon over chops.
